| Component | Type | Required | Description | |||||||
|---|---|---|---|---|---|---|---|---|---|---|
| SaleToPOIRequest | Defined datastructure | |||||||||
| Defined datastructure | ||||||||||
| ProtocolVersion | String | Value: 3.0 | ||||||||
| Enumeration | Value: 3.0 | |||||||||
| Enumeration | Value: Input | |||||||||
| Enumeration | Value: Request | |||||||||
| ServiceID | String | Identification of a message pair, which processes a transaction. Rule: Required if MessageClass is Service or Event, or if MessageClass is Device and it is a request from the terminal or a response from the Sale System. | ||||||||
| SaleID | String | Identification of a Sale System for the NEXO Sale to POI protocol. | ||||||||
| POIID | String | Identification of a payment terminal for the NEXO Sale to POI protocol. | ||||||||
| Defined datastructure | ||||||||||
| Defined datastructure | Information to show and the way to process that. | |||||||||
| Enumeration | Logical device on a payment terminal used to show information. Value: CustomerDisplay | |||||||||
| Enumeration | Qualification of the information to be sent. Value: Display | |||||||||
| Defined datastructure | Content to show. | |||||||||
| Enumeration | Format of the content to show. Value: Text | |||||||||
| Defined datastructure | Reference of a predefined message to display or print. Rule: Mandatory, if OutputFormat is MessageRef, not allowed otherwise. | |||||||||
| ReferenceID | String | Identification of a predefined message to show. Value: MenuButtons | ||||||||
| Defined datastructure | Content of text message to display or print. Rule: Mandatory, if OutputFormat is Text, not allowed otherwise. One instance of OutputText per shared format. | |||||||||
| Defined datastructure | ||||||||||
| Defined datastructure | How to handle the user input. | |||||||||
| Enumeration | Logical device on a payment terminal used to input information. Value: CustomerInput | |||||||||
| Enumeration | Qualification of the information to be sent. Value: Input | |||||||||
| Enumeration | Type of requested input. Value: GetMenuEntry | |||||||||
| MaxInputTime | Integer | Time-out in seconds | Integer | Minimum number of selections that the user can make  | ||||||
| Integer | Maximum number of selections that the user can make | |||||||||
No momento, esta página não está disponível em português
InputRequestMenu